
The best way, in order to enter into training on a regular basis or just find out about Aikido, is certainly the participation in a beginner course at the Soseki Aikido Dojo.
Here one can make oneself familiar with the fundamental ideas of the Aikido.
We open our studio twice a year to the general public in the form of beginner courses; these classes are beloved and have received high praise from the participants in the past years this will give you a small idea of what aikido is and could be in your life.
- Classic Japanese warm-ups
- Basic Movement sequences
- Proper falling and rolling techniques
- Self defence (Passive phase and Active phase)
- Japanese wooded sword (Bokken) Japanese short stick (Jo)
- Oh, and just plain fun as well (maybe that should be the first point on the list)
Since the movements at the beginning appear very unusual and complex, we stress the important aspect of becoming centred, a technique which will greatly help you even outside of Aikido after that you can then relax; once you are centred you will better understand openly how to approach Aikido.
There are always two to three experienced Aikidoka in beginner training also; their experience makes it simpler for a beginner to learn and understand the basic steps.
In beginner training somewhat more is explained than in normal training. Nevertheless we put more value on seeing and copying than on cognitive understanding.
At the end of a beginner course one is well prepared, to enter into general training. Parallel to the course the possibility exists for participating in regular training sessions.
